Work Overview

Boolee is an Australian Aboriginal word meaning whirlwind.

Work Details

Year: 1984

Instrumentation: 2 pianos.

Duration: 7 min.

Difficulty: Advanced

First performance: by Josephine Tan, Linda Ceff — 20 Jul 84. University of Melbourne
